Overview
The PRS-5-12 Precision Rocking Platform Shaker is an engineered laboratory device designed for gentle, consistent, and controllable lateral motion of samples in tubes, flasks, microplates, and Petri dishes. Unlike orbital or reciprocating shakers, the PRS-5-12 employs a unidirectional rocking (tilting) motion—achieved via a cam-driven eccentric mechanism—that mimics natural sedimentation-disruption dynamics essential for hybridization, blotting, staining, washing, and cell suspension protocols. Its low-shear, low-acceleration profile ensures minimal mechanical stress on fragile biological matrices—including primary cells, tissue sections, and nucleic acid gels—while maintaining high reproducibility across repeated runs. The unit operates without internal heating or cooling elements by default, making it suitable for ambient-temperature applications; optional passive thermal shielding accessories are available for temperature-sensitive workflows.

Applications
- Nucleic acid hybridization (Southern/Northern blotting) with uniform probe diffusion and minimized membrane distortion.
- Antibody incubation and wash steps in Western blotting protocols, reducing background noise through consistent reagent exchange.
- Cell detachment and resuspension of adherent lines where centrifugation is contraindicated (e.g., iPSC-derived neurons).
- Agarose gel staining/destaining using ethidium bromide or SYBR Safe, improving signal-to-noise ratio versus static immersion.
- Enzymatic reactions requiring gentle mixing without foaming or denaturation (e.g., restriction digests, ligations, dephosphorylations).
- Environmental microbiology: biofilm dispersion assays and planktonic cell recovery from abiotic surfaces.
FAQ
Is the PRS-5-12 suitable for use inside a CO₂ incubator?
No—the unit is rated for ambient-temperature operation only (15–30 °C, <80% RH non-condensing) and lacks humidity-sealed electronics or incubator-rated certifications (e.g., UL 61010-2-040). For incubator-compatible rocking, consult the PRS-5-12-INC variant with IP54-rated enclosure and extended thermal tolerance.
Can multiple PRS-5-12 units be synchronized for parallel processing?
Not natively—the device has no master-slave or network interface. However, identical parameter programming across units yields high inter-unit reproducibility (±1.2% coefficient of variation in timing and speed across five units tested per ISO 5725-2).
What maintenance is required for long-term reliability?
Annual verification of rocking angle calibration using supplied protractor gauge and rpm validation with certified tachometer is recommended. No lubrication or consumable parts are specified in the service manual (Revision D, 2023).
